Public address & mass notification systems

SAFEPATH in-building mass notification system

Eaton’s SAFEPATH system is a supervised in-building emergency communications system with 24 VDC battery backup. The multi-use system can function as a voice evacuation, mass notification, paging, and background music system per NFPA 72 combination systems.

SAFEPATH integrates with fire alarm systems and provides full control of building notification appliances such as loudspeakers and strobes. This single channel system is capable of delivering 40 watts of supervised high fidelity audio power and 2 amps of supervised 24 VDC synchronized strobe power. It’s unique supervision method allows for full system supervision even during background music.

      Sleeping room applications

      When combined with audio boosters and Wheelock speakers, SAFEPATH meets both NFPA 72 (fire signaling) and NFPA 720 (CO signaling) low frequency tone requirements for sleeping areas.
